Jo Malone London goes on an olfactory odyssey to Scotland

Every year, Jo Malone London assembles a series of limited-edition fragrances inspired by the United Kingdom. This annual 'Brit Collection' has taken many forms in the past; the 2022 release, for example, was inspired by wild swimming (an activity that boomed here through the pandemic). This year, the perfume house has headed to the misty moors and heather-drenched hills of Scotland for The Highlands collection.

To create the collection, Global Head of Fragrance Céline Roux and perfumers Anne Flipo, Marie Salamagne and Yann Vasnier travelled to Scotland through memories and imaginations to distil its essence in fragrance. Originally inspired by the rambling ancient castles you find peppered throughout the Scottish Highlands, Roux incorperated the country's wildflowers into the scents, including heather, mallow, achillea and the national flower, the thistle – as well as nettles and oak. The resulting fragrances are intended to transport you to an extraordinary place steeped in history, imbued with mystique and breath-taking beauty.

"Often, when we think of the British countryside, we think of something that’s a bit more orderly, a bit more groomed," says Roux of her collection. "But with the Scottish Highlands, nature runs wild in such a dramatic way. We really wanted to embrace this with this collection. The idea that however much you may try to control nature, when left to its own devices it just takes over."

There are four fragrances in the new collection: Melancholy Thistle, a woody aromatic scent which is underpinned by coolwood to summon the image of ivy-covered stone walls inside a majestic relic; Highland Heather, a woody scent enhanced with English lavender and freshened by cypress, grounded in sensual amber; Mallow On The Moor, a bright floral combining powdery heliotrope with violet leaves; and Wild Achillea, which sparkles with bergamot entwined with the tangy green sting of nettle and soft white musk.

In keeping with Jo Malone London’s commitment to sustainability, The Highlands collection is manufactured in the UK, with the colognes produced in a location that harnesses solar power and runs on 100% renewable electricity. The classic cream gift boxes are recyclable and made from FSC-certified materials and at least 70% is recycled materials. Additionally, the cream Jo Malone London shopping bags are crafted from FSC-certified paper, with all parts of the bag excluding the handles recyclable in addition to being biodegradable.
